    Read about in on euro gamer. Looks fantastic alright, if it's done right that is. It's basically battlefield 1942 in star wars as you said. Vehicles would be replaced by x-wings, AT-AT and snowspeeders.

    There's four races available to pick a class from. Imperial, rebel, Naboo and Droid. Jedi shouldn't be in it tbh, and rumour suggests they won't. Definately looking forward to it, and hoping Lucasarts don't fluff it up. Or if they do, that some fans get busy and make it good. ;)
